The truth is employers and employees vehemently disagree on what drives retention. Differences in opinion can be good, except when it results in financial and competitive losses. Aligning employee priorities with employer-driven initiatives continues to be a struggle for many companies. Know What it Takes to Keep Your Top PerformersWhen it comes time for rebounding, and it will, employers will need to have their star talent in place to drive renewal and growth. Emerging workers, it turns out, are some of the most educated, most driven and successful (both in income and career advancement) workers the labor market has to offer.
Close the Gap and Achieve Retention for AllThis year’s findings illustrate little movement in the top drivers of retention for employers or employees – leaving a vast disconnect unresolved. Further, one third of today’s workers say their employer is doing less to retain them now than compared to previous years.”
